Metal Brazing Rods

Metal brazing rods are a type of filler metal used in brazing, a joining process that involves the use of heat and a filler metal to join two or more metal parts together. Brazing rods are typically made of a metal alloy that has a lower melting point than the metals being joined, allowing the filler metal to melt and flow into the joint between the parts. The heat required for brazing can be provided by a torch, furnace, or other heat source. Metal brazing rods are available in a variety of alloys, each with its own unique properties and characteristics. Some of the most common alloys used in brazing rods include copper, silver, nickel, and aluminum. Each of these alloys has a different melting point, strength, and corrosion resistance, making them suitable for different applications. One of the advantages of using metal brazing rods is that they can be used to join dissimilar metals, such as copper and steel, that cannot be welded together using traditional welding methods. Brazing also produces a strong, leak-proof joint that is often stronger than the base metals being joined. Additionally, brazing can be used to join thin or delicate parts without causing distortion or warping. Metal brazing rods are used in a wide range of applications, including automotive, aerospace, plumbing, and HVAC. They are commonly used to join pipes, fittings, and other metal components in these industries. Brazing rods are also used in jewelry making and other artistic applications where a strong, permanent bond between metals is required.
